Short Biography
Environmental chemistry expert at the Department of Life and Environmental Sciences (DISVA) of Marche Polytechnic University (UNIVPM) in Ancona, Italy. Main research interest includes environmental chemistry, pollutant monitoring, and ecotoxicological impacts on aquatic ecosystems, especially using aquatic organisms as bioindicators to assess bioaccumulation, bioavailability and biological effects of trace elements, hydrocarbons, pesticides, endocrine disruptors, flame retardants, pharmaceuticals and other emergent pollutants in marine and freshwater environments. He has extensive expertise in analytical chemistry, delving into techniques that include HPLC, LCMS, GCMS, atomic absorption spectroscopy, UV/Vis and fluorescence spectroscopy, applied to trace contaminants in environmental matrices. He has co-authored numerous peer-reviewed publications on pollutant dynamics and biological responses to chemical stressors, including studies on inorganic and organic pollutants trends in Mediterranean coastal systems. He is listed among the Top Italian Scientists list in Natural and Environmental Sciences and is a member of the Editorial Boards of several international journals active in fields including environmental sciences and environmental sustainability. He has a significant activity as a scientific reviewer, widely recognized and awarded by several high-profile scientific journals.
